Solana’s price has recently dropped to $100, but Standard Chartered remains optimistic about its future. The bank’s head of crypto research, Kendrick Geoffrey, revised his 2026 price target for Solana to $250 from $310. Despite this adjustment, Geoffrey sees long-term potential, projecting the price to reach $2,000 by 2030, driven by Solana’s growing role in digital payments and stablecoin-based micropayments.

Solana Price Forecast Revised, But Optimism Remains

Solana’s price has experienced a sharp decline, dropping to around $100. This move prompted Kendrick Geoffrey to revise his previous price prediction, lowering it to $250 by the end of 2026. However, Geoffrey remains confident in Solana’s potential, citing its unique capabilities and technological strengths in digital payments.

The revised price target reflects a more cautious view due to recent market conditions. Yet, Geoffrey still holds an optimistic long-term outlook, projecting a rise to $2,000 by 2030. He attributes this potential growth to Solana’s expanding role in stablecoin-based micropayments, where it is gaining traction over Ethereum.

Solana’s Shift From Memecoins to Stablecoin Transactions

Standard Chartered notes a clear shift in Solana’s network activity. In 2025, nearly half of Solana’s protocol fees came from meme coin trading on decentralized exchanges. However, the most recent data shows a significant move away from meme tokens and towards Solana-stablecoin trading pairs.

This shift signals that Solana is moving beyond its previous reputation as a memecoin platform. Stablecoin turnover on Solana now surpasses that of Ethereum, indicating that the network is handling high-frequency, low-cost transactions. This development marks the beginning of a new phase for Solana, positioning it as a crucial player in the world of digital payments.

Solana’s low transaction fees make it an ideal platform for micropayments, which are challenging to implement with traditional finance systems. Platforms like x402, created by Coinbase, use Solana’s network to facilitate micro-sized, AI-driven payments. These transactions, which average just six cents, highlight Solana’s capacity for small, frequent payments at a fraction of the cost of competitors.

The growing institutional interest also plays a role in Solana’s upward trajectory. Since October 2025, the Bitwise BSOL ETF has absorbed 78% of all net inflows into Solana-related ETFs. This has resulted in over 1% of Solana’s total supply being managed through ETFs, a clear sign of confidence from institutional investors.

In recent crypto news, Stephen Miran swore in as the latest Federal Reserve governor on September 16, 2025, slipping into the board’s last open spot right before the Federal Open Market Committee kicks off its two-day rate discussion. Traders are betting heavily on a 25-basis-point trim, which would bring the federal funds rate down to 4.00%-4.25%, based on CME FedWatch Tool figures from September 15, 2025. Miran, who’s been Trump’s top economic advisor and a supporter of his trade ideas, joins a seven-member board where just three governors come from Democratic picks, according to the Fed’s records updated that same day. Crypto News: Miran’s Background and Quick Path to Confirmation The Senate greenlit Miran on September 15, 2025, with a tight 48-47 vote, following his nomination on September 2, 2025, as per a recent crypto news update. His stint runs only until January 31, 2026, stepping in for Adriana D. Kugler, who stepped down in August 2025 for reasons not made public. Miran earned his economics Ph.D. from Harvard and worked at the Treasury back in Trump’s first go-around. Afterward, he moved to Hudson Bay Capital Management as an economist, then looped back to the White House in December 2024 to head the Council of Economic Advisers. There, he helped craft Trump’s “reciprocal tariffs” approach, aimed at fixing trade gaps with China and the EU. He wouldn’t quit his White House gig, which irked Senator Elizabeth Warren at the September 7, 2025, confirmation hearings.
